Princess Triloff, an emigrée from Czarist Russia, escapes to America where she becomes a patron of the arts. She falls in love with the verses of impoverished poet Owen Carey and becomes his anonymous benefactor. When Owen inherits a fortune from his rich Uncle Krakerfeller, he assumes his uncle's identity and confers his own upon an impoverished friend, Frank Manners. At a resort, Owen meets the princess and falls in love with her, but is chagrined to discover that she is enamored with Manners. The princess finally discovers Owen's real identity and the two fall in love.


Main Cast: Alla Nazimova, Charles Bryant, William Irving, Victor Potel, John Steppling, Marian Skinner, Bonnie Hill, Emmett King, Eugene Klum

Director: Ray C. Smallwood

Writers: Charles Bryant, Charles E. Whittaker

Editor: Alla Nazimova

Cinematographer: Rudolph J. Bergquist
